F-1357-2014 Class III Terminated

Recalled by Hahn, Harry O Seafood Inc — West Lawn, PA

FDA food recall F-1357-2014 was initiated by Hahn, Harry O Seafood Inc on September 5, 2013 and is designated Class III. Reason for recall: Red #40 color additive in shrimp raw ingredient undeclared on finished product label of various shrimp dips and salads. The recall status is terminated (terminated October 20, 2014). Affected quantity: 35 lbs.
